Understanding the Role of a Managing Agent

When navigating the property management landscape in Johannesburg, finding a reliable managing agent is crucial for landlords and property owners. A managing agent serves as the intermediary between property owners and tenants, ensuring effective communication and management of the property. They handle everything from tenant placement and rent collection to maintenance and compliance with local regulations.

Benefits of Hiring a Managing Agent

One of the key advantages of hiring a managing agent in Johannesburg is their expertise in the local market. They possess valuable insights into rental trends, pricing, and the needs of prospective tenants. This expertise enables them to position your property competitively, maximizing rental income and minimizing vacancy periods.

Additionally, managing agents often have established relationships with contractors and service providers. This network allows for quick and efficient handling of maintenance issues, ensuring that properties remain in good condition and tenants are satisfied.

A managing agent also helps property owners navigate the complex legal landscape. They are well-versed in the legal requirements for rental properties, including lease agreements, tenant rights, and eviction processes. By ensuring compliance with these regulations, managing agents reduce the risk of legal disputes that could be costly and time-consuming.

Choosing the Right Managing Agent

When selecting a managing agent, it’s important to assess their qualifications, experience, and reputation. Look for agents who are registered with relevant professional bodies and have a track record of successful property management. Top Real Estate Investment Opportunities for High Returns

 

Real estate has always been one of the most reliable and profitable investment options for building long-term wealth. In today’s evolving property market, identifying the top real estate investment opportunities for high returns is essential for investors who want to maximize profits while minimizing risks. With growing urbanization, technological advancements, and global demand for property, real estate continues to offer strong financial potential across residential, commercial, and emerging sectors.

Whether you are a beginner investor or an experienced property buyer, understanding where and how to invest can make a significant difference in your returns.

Why Real Estate Investment is Profitable

Real estate is considered a stable investment because it generates both capital appreciation and rental income. Unlike other volatile markets, top 1% realtor Oregon values tend to increase over time, especially in developing and high-demand locations.

Key benefits of real estate investment include:

  • Long-term asset appreciation
  • Regular rental income
  • Tax advantages in many regions
  • Hedge against inflation
  • Tangible and secure investment

These factors make real estate one of the most attractive investment options globally.

1. Residential Properties in Growing Cities

One of the most popular real estate investment opportunities is residential properties in rapidly developing urban areas. Cities experiencing population growth and infrastructure development often provide high returns.

Investing in:

  • Apartments
  • Villas
  • Gated communities
  • Affordable housing projects

can generate strong rental income and long-term appreciation. Areas near schools, hospitals, and business centers usually offer better returns due to high demand.

2. Commercial Real Estate

Commercial properties such as office buildings, retail spaces, and warehouses are excellent sources of high rental income. Businesses often sign long-term leases, providing investors with stable cash flow.

Advantages of commercial real estate:

  • Higher rental yields compared to residential properties
  • Long-term lease agreements
  • Lower vacancy rates in prime locations
  • Strong appreciation in business districts

As economies grow, demand for office spaces and retail outlets continues to rise, making commercial real estate a powerful investment option.

3. Real Estate Investment Trusts (REITs)

For investors who want exposure to real estate without directly owning property, REITs offer a great solution. These are companies that own, operate, or finance income-generating real estate.

Benefits of REITs include:

  • Low entry cost for investors
  • Regular dividend income
  • High liquidity compared to physical property
  • Diversified property portfolios

REITs allow investors to earn from real estate markets without dealing with property management.

4. Vacation and Rental Properties

Tourism-driven locations offer excellent investment opportunities in vacation rentals. Properties in coastal areas, tourist cities, and holiday destinations can generate high short-term rental income.

Popular platforms for short-term rentals have increased demand for:

  • Furnished apartments
  • Beach houses
  • Mountain resorts
  • City-center studios

When managed properly, vacation rentals can provide significantly higher returns than traditional long-term rentals.

5. Emerging Real Estate Markets

Investing in emerging markets is another smart strategy for high returns. Developing regions often have lower property prices but higher growth potential due to infrastructure development and urban expansion.

Key indicators of emerging markets include:

  • New transportation projects
  • Industrial zone development
  • Government housing initiatives
  • Population growth

Early investment in these areas can lead to substantial capital gains over time.

6. Industrial and Logistics Properties

With the rise of e-commerce and global trade, industrial real estate has become one of the fastest-growing sectors. Warehouses, distribution centers, and logistics hubs are in high demand.

Benefits include:

  • Long-term corporate tenants
  • Stable rental income
  • Increasing demand from online businesses
  • Strategic location value

This sector continues to expand as global supply chains grow more complex.

Conclusion

The top real estate investment opportunities for high returns are diverse and offer options for every type of investor. From residential and commercial properties to REITs and emerging markets, each segment provides unique advantages and profit potential.

Successful real estate investing depends on research, timing, and location selection. By understanding market trends and choosing the right opportunities, investors can achieve strong financial growth and long-term wealth creation in the real estate sector.

The Golden Visa Framework: A Catalyst for Property Demand in Dubai

The UAE Golden Visa, a long-term residency program for talented individuals, entrepreneurs, and investors, has emerged as a cornerstone of the nation’s economic diversification strategy. Specifically, its real estate pathway allows foreign nationals to obtain a renewable 5-year or 10-year visa by investing a certain amount in property. Currently, this threshold is set at AED 2 million, which can be in a single property or a portfolio of properties. This policy has fundamentally altered how Golden Visa linked property investments affects property investment decisions in Dubai in Dubai, transforming real estate from a mere asset class into a dual-purpose vehicle: an investment generating potential returns and a gateway to extended residency. The strategic intent behind this program was not just to attract capital but to foster long-term commitment and integrate skilled individuals into the local economy.

The impact on demand is multifaceted. Investors who previously considered Dubai solely for its capital appreciation potential now weigh the added benefit of residency. This shifts the focus from purely speculative investments to those offering both financial viability and personal or familial stability. Moreover, the Golden Visa requirements have subtly influenced market segmentation. Properties priced around the AED 2 million mark often experience heightened interest, as they represent the entry point for this coveted visa status. This doesn’t merely inflate prices but creates a floor for certain segments, underpinning market stability and attracting a demographic keen on long-term engagement with the Emirate. Understanding these nuances is vital for anyone considering dubai property investment, as the motivations of buyers are now more complex and strategically driven.

Immediate Market Dynamics: Demand Surges and Valuation Shifts

The introduction of the Golden Visa has undeniably stimulated buyer interest, injecting fresh capital into Dubai’s real estate market. This surge in demand is not uniformly distributed; rather, it exhibits distinct patterns influenced by the visa’s qualifying criteria. Investors aiming for residency often prioritize properties that are readily available, have clear title deeds, and meet the minimum investment threshold. This naturally drives demand for specific types of residential units, particularly those within established communities offering a high quality of life and accessibility. Secondary markets, which may offer more affordable entry points, also see increased activity as investors seek to assemble portfolios reaching the AED 2 million benchmark.

Valuation shifts are an inevitable consequence of this heightened demand. While the market remains competitive, the underlying value proposition of properties linked to Golden Visa eligibility gains an additional premium. Beyond traditional factors such as location, amenities, and rental yield, the intangible benefit of long-term residency contributes to a property’s overall appeal and perceived value. This phenomenon has notably influenced the mid-to-high end residential segments, where the AED 2 million threshold is most frequently met or surpassed. Data suggests that areas popular with expatriates seeking long-term stability, such as Downtown Dubai, Palm Jumeirah, and various master-planned communities, have experienced sustained price growth and robust transaction volumes, demonstrating how Golden Visa linked property investments affects property investment decisions in Dubai for property investors at a granular level.

However, it is prudent to recognize that while the Golden Visa provides a strong tailwind, it does not insulate investments from broader market forces. Global economic conditions, interest rate fluctuations, and supply dynamics continue to play significant roles. Prudent investors conducting due diligence should meticulously analyze not only the immediate demand generated by the visa program but also the long-term sustainability of price points and rental yields, ensuring a holistic understanding of market health.

The Interplay with Rental Yields and Occupancy Rates

  • Increased Occupancy: The influx of Golden Visa holders, many of whom intend to reside in Dubai, contributes directly to higher occupancy rates in residential properties. This creates a stable tenant pool for landlords.
  • Stabilized Rental Growth: With sustained demand for long-term accommodation, rental prices can experience more predictable and potentially upward trajectories, offering attractive returns for investors.
  • Shifting Tenant Demographics: A growing population of long-term residents often seeks larger family-oriented units or properties in communities with schools and amenities, influencing development trends.

These dynamics suggest that properties popular among Golden Visa applicants could offer more resilient rental income streams, an attractive prospect for investors seeking both capital appreciation and consistent cash flow. However, new supply coming onto the market needs to be continuously monitored to assess potential impacts on equilibrium.

Strategic Investment Considerations for Golden Visa Seekers

For individuals approaching property investment through the lens of the Golden Visa, the decision-making framework extends beyond traditional financial metrics. While return on investment (ROI) remains critical, factors such as personal residency, lifestyle, and business continuity gain significant weight. This fundamentally shifts how Golden Visa linked property investments affects property investment decisions in Dubai for property investors.

The choice of property type and location becomes highly strategic. For instance:

  • Family Residency: Investors with families often prioritize spacious apartments or villas in well-established, family-friendly communities offering access to international schools, parks, and essential services. These properties may command a premium but offer the desired lifestyle for long-term residency.
  • Business Integration: Entrepreneurs or professionals looking to establish or expand their business in Dubai might consider properties in proximity to business hubs, free zones, or areas with robust commercial infrastructure. The convenience of commute and access to networking opportunities can be a significant non-financial return.
  • Long-Term Stability vs. Short-Term Gains: While some investors may still target properties for short-term capital appreciation, Golden Visa aspirants often lean towards assets that promise stable long-term value and perhaps consistent rental income if they choose not to occupy the property themselves. This often translates to a preference for ready properties over off-plan, though off-plan can present attractive entry points if the developer has a strong track record.

An investor’s risk tolerance also plays a significant role. Market fluctuations, regulatory changes, or unforeseen economic shifts can impact property values. Engaging in robust due diligence, encompassing not just the property’s financial viability but also its alignment with personal residency goals, becomes paramount. Consulting with legal and real estate professionals can provide invaluable insights into the specific visa requirements, property ownership laws, and potential market risks, helping investors navigate this complex intersection of immigration and asset acquisition.

The table below illustrates a comparative analysis of property types often considered by Golden Visa applicants:

Property Type Pros for Golden Visa Applicants Considerations
Ready Apartments (Mid-High Range) Immediate occupancy, established communities, stable rental yields, clear valuation for visa. Higher initial capital outlay, potential for limited appreciation compared to nascent areas.
Villas/Townhouses Family-friendly, greater space, often in communities with amenities, strong long-term appreciation potential. Significantly higher capital requirement, maintenance costs, fewer options at lower end of visa threshold.
Off-Plan Properties Lower entry points, potential for higher capital appreciation upon completion, payment plans. Construction delays, market conditions at completion, developer reputation is crucial, visa issuance usually after completion.

Each option presents distinct advantages and considerations that must be carefully weighed against the investor’s specific objectives for securing the Golden Visa and their broader financial strategy. Navigating the Investment Landscape: Professional Guidance and Due Diligence

The unique confluence of immigration policy and property markets in Dubai necessitates a meticulous and informed approach to investment. For any individual considering a property acquisition linked to the Golden Visa, robust due diligence extends far beyond the typical financial appraisal. It encompasses legal, regulatory, and long-term strategic planning dimensions.

Firstly, understanding the intricacies of the Golden Visa requirements is paramount. While the AED 2 million property investment threshold is widely known, details regarding property types (e.g., residential vs. commercial), ownership structures (e.g., individual vs. company), and specific documentation can vary and be subject to updates. Relying on current and accurate information from official sources or experienced legal professionals is essential to ensure compliance and avoid potential complications in visa processing.

Secondly, the selection of the property itself demands a comprehensive evaluation. This involves not only assessing its market value, potential for capital appreciation, and rental yield but also its suitability for long-term occupancy if that is the investor’s intent. Factors such as infrastructure, community amenities, proximity to essential services, and the quality of construction should be critically examined. For those acquiring off-plan properties, the developer’s reputation, track record, and the project’s projected completion timeline become especially critical.

Finally, engaging with seasoned professionals is not merely advisable; it is often indispensable. Real estate advisors specializing in Dubai’s market can provide invaluable insights into current trends, emerging opportunities, and potential pitfalls. Legal consultants can ensure all contractual agreements are sound and that the property acquisition process adheres to local regulations. Furthermore, financial planners can help integrate the property investment into a broader wealth management strategy, considering taxation, currency exchange, and exit strategies. This integrated approach ensures that the investment serves both the immediate goal of Golden Visa eligibility and the long-term financial objectives of the investor.

A structured approach to due diligence might include:

  1. Verify Golden Visa Eligibility: Confirm the chosen property and investment structure meet all current visa criteria.
  2. Market Research: Analyze price trends, rental yields, and supply forecasts for the specific property type and location.
  3. Developer & Project Review: For off-plan, scrutinize developer’s reputation, financial stability, and project delivery history.
  4. Legal Due Diligence: Conduct thorough checks on property title, encumbrances, and contractual terms with the assistance of a legal expert.
  5. Financial Planning: Assess total costs (purchase price, fees, maintenance), potential returns, and alignment with personal financial goals.
  6. Exit Strategy: Consider potential resale value and liquidity in the long term.

By taking a comprehensive and professionally guided approach, investors can mitigate risks and optimize their property investment decisions in Dubai, leveraging the Golden Visa program effectively.
